Francesco Merloni, Former CEO of Indesit, Dies at 83

Indesit’s Growth and Expansion

Francesco Merloni, the former CEO of Italian appliance manufacturer Indesit, passed away at the age of 83, leaving behind a legacy of innovation and global expansion.

Under Merloni's leadership from 1975 to 2010, Indesit experienced significant growth, both in Italy and internationally. Merloni oversaw the acquisition of several other appliance brands, including Hotpoint, Ariston, and Scholtès, transforming Indesit into one of the world's leading appliance manufacturers.

Focus on Innovation

Merloni was known for his commitment to innovation, investing heavily in research and development to create cutting-edge appliances. Under his guidance, Indesit introduced numerous technological advancements, including energy-efficient designs and smart home integration.

Merloni's drive for innovation extended beyond product development. He also implemented innovative marketing strategies, such as the creation of the Indesit Design Center, which showcased the latest trends in appliance design.

Global Expansion

During Merloni's tenure, Indesit significantly expanded its global footprint, establishing manufacturing plants and distribution networks worldwide.

Merloni believed in the importance of local production, tailoring products to specific regional markets. This approach contributed to Indesit's success in countries such as the United Kingdom, France, and Russia.

Industry Recognition

Merloni's contributions to the appliance industry were widely recognized. He received numerous awards and accolades, including the prestigious "Cavaliere del Lavoro" award from the Italian government.
